February 14, 2005
INCH Player of the Week
Presented by The Hockey East Shop at SportDesigns.com

 


Sophomore | Forward
Surrey, B.C.

CURTIS FRASER
Alaska-Fairbanks

His Statistics: 2 GP, 4-1—5

His Impact: The Nanooks, one of six teams in a furious battle for home ice in the first round of the CCHA playoffs, took a huge step toward spending the second weekend in March in Fairbanks by sweeping visiting Michigan State for the first time ever. Fraser was the offensive hero Friday, scoring four goals in UAF's 6-5 OT win. The following night, he set up teammate Jared Sylvestre's GWG in a 1-0 victory.

His Runners-Up: John DeCaro (Alaska Anchorage), T.J. Hensick (Michigan), John Laliberte (Boston University), Jacob Mikflikier (New Hampshire), Lee Stempniak (Dartmouth), David Wrigley (Mercyhurst)
